Warning Signs You Need Supply Line Break Water Removal

Catching the warning signs early can save you money and prevent bigger problems. Here are some common signs that show you need Supply Line Break Water Removal: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

If you notice musty odors in your home that won’t go away, it may be a sign of water damage. Don’t ignore the smell. It’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age and mold growth.

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ls

Water stains on your ceiling or walls can be a sign of a supply line break. Don’t delay in addressing the issue. Our team can help you identify the source of the leak and provide a customized solution.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age. Don’t ignore the problem. Our team can help you identify the source of the leak and provide a customized solution to restore your flooring.

Supply Line Break Water Removal Cost in Lavon, TX

The cost of Supply Line Break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Lavon, TX. These are estimates, not guarantees. Our team will provide a detailed assessment and quote for the work. We’ll work with you to understand your budget.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Assessment and Planning $100 – $500 The size of the affected area and the complexity of the issue.
Water Removal $500 – $2,500 The amount of water to be removed and the equipment needed.
Drying and Dehumidification $200 – $1,000 The size of the affected area and the equipment needed.
Repair and Restoration $1,000 – $5,000 The extent of the damage and the materials needed.
Supply Line Replacement $500 – $2,000 The type of supply line and the complexity of the installation.

Ex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ment. We offer free estimates. Our goal is to provide transparent and honest pricing, so you can make an informed decision.
